Burkitt Lymphoma
When lymph nodes that grow rapidly appear or the abdomen or jaw area becomes inflamed in a child, it is advisable to seek medical evaluation without delay. Burkitt lymphoma is a type of non-Hodgkin lymphoma with very fast behavior that affects B lymphocytes and can manifest in different parts of the body.
Frequent symptoms: increased volume in lymph nodes, abdomen, or face, fever, night sweats, weight loss, and tiredness.
Common causes: it is related to genetic alterations in the cells of the lymphatic system and, in certain regions, with previous viral infections.
Which specialist treats it? Its study and management correspond to the area of pediatric oncology and hematology, with support from the pediatrician. When faced with suspicious signs in a child, the most prudent thing is to consult these professionals promptly for a timely evaluation.
